Ampact

An insulated copper magnet wire using PEEK coating technology for high-voltage e-motors

February 2025

Ampact

An insulated copper magnet wire using PEEK coating technology for high-voltage e-motors

Ampact is a copper magnet wire using new coating technology (PEEK) with excellent performance in high-voltage electric motor applications (such as the new generation of 800V electric vehicles). The solution enables long-term, reliable performance in challenging e-motor applications while reaching higher efficiency than existing enamel-coated magnet wires. Due to the better insulation properties, the superior coating flexibility and better thermal and chemical resistance, this new product allows for more efficient, more compact and better-cooled stator designs (with lower heat losses). Moreover, the product is more sustainable as it has lower CO2 emissions and avoids the use of harmful solvents during the production process.

The Environmental Benefits

  • Better insulation performance enabling safe use of high-voltage e-motor technology
  • A more sustainable production, that avoids the use of harmful solvents and that has a lower CO2 emission
  • Enabling E-motors with higher power density and extended BEV drive range
  • Direct reduction in emissions and materials when producing the new solution (up to 6x less)
  • The new solution enables the design and use of high-voltage e-motors with improved energy efficiency (up to 10% more driving range)
  • For every kg of wire produced, the new solution can avoid use of 3 to 4 liter of hazardous solvents
  • The new solution uses material that can be recycled (either as production scrap or at end of life stage of the final component)

The Financial Benefits

  • The use of PEEK coated magnet wire can save up to 100€ in other material component costs and processing efficiency gains
  • PEEK coated magnet wire enable long-lasting and safe use of high voltage drivetrains that can save up to 1500€ of battery cost

Company Profile

Bekaert

Bekaert is a world market and technology leader in steel wire transformation and coating technologies.
